DREAMER DEFOE EYES WORLD CUP

-

JERMAIN DEFOE is dreaming of a place in England’s World Cup squad.

The striker, 34, hopes to bag himself a seat on the plane to Russia and said: “It’s only normal to have one eye on the World Cup. Every English player will want to get in to that squad.

“But it’s based on merit, so you’ll have to play well for your club. I’ll focus on doing that and then, if I get the opportunit­y to play in the World Cup, it would be a dream.” Defoe (left), recalled to the England set-up in March, made his first outing since joining Bournemout­h in Saturday’s 2-1 win at Portsmouth.

The striker faces a fight for his Cherries place and added: “It’s no different to Tottenham.

“There were always four top forwards, who would go away with their national team and England.”
